Bài đăng này là để hiển thị các bước cách sử dụng Portainer để tạo mẫu tùy chỉnh để khởi chạy ngăn xếp Wordpress của bạn nếu mẫu ngăn xếp mặc định không hoạt động
Bài viết liên quan
- Cài đặt Wordpress bằng aaPanel [BT]
- Cài đặt Docker, Docker-Compose, Portainer & Nginx trên CentOS 8 & Ubuntu 20. 04
- Sử dụng Portainer để tạo mẫu Wordpress tùy chỉnh trên VPS dựa trên Arm64
Lỗi mẫu Wordpress
Mẫu mặc định hoạt động tốt cho kiến trúc x86/x64. Vì tôi đang sử dụng VPS dựa trên Arm64 để cài đặt nên tôi gặp thông báo lỗi này"Lỗi triển khai
Tình trạng. không có tệp kê khai phù hợp cho linux/arm64/v8 trong mục nhập danh sách tệp kê khai, mã. 1
"
Đó là bởi vì họ không thể tìm thấy hình ảnh phù hợp dựa trên arm64 trong kho lưu trữ linux đó. Những gì chúng ta cần làm để khắc phục sự cố này là tạo một mẫu tùy chỉnh để thay đổi tên hình ảnh thành đúng.
[email protected]:/var/www/html# ls index.php wp-activate.php wp-comments-post.php wp-content wp-links-opml.php wp-mail.php wp-trackback.php license.txt wp-admin wp-config-sample.php wp-cron.php wp-load.php wp-settings.php xmlrpc.php readme.html wp-blog-header.php wp-config.php wp-includes wp-login.php wp-signup.php [email protected]:/var/www/html# nano wp-config.php
/ ** MySQL settings - You can get this info from your web host ** //
/** The name of the database for WordPress */
define[ 'DB_NAME', 'wordpress' ];
/** MySQL database username */
define[ 'DB_USER', 'root' ];
/** MySQL database password */
define[ 'DB_PASSWORD', 'password' ];
/** MySQL hostname */
define[ 'DB_HOST', '172.20.0.200' ];
/** Database Charset to use in creating database tables. */
define[ 'DB_CHARSET', 'utf8mb4' ];
/** The Database Collate type. Don't change this if in doubt. */
define[ 'DB_COLLATE', '' ];
Tạo vùng chứa MySQL
Đối với bộ chứa mysql1, hãy kết nối nó vào cùng một mạng với wp1, đó là mạng wp1. Đồng thời thay đổi địa chỉ ipv4 thành 172. 20. 0. 200
Vì tôi muốn đặt ip tĩnh 172. 20. 0. 200, bộ chứa mysql1 phải được đưa vào mạng do người dùng xác định, chẳng hạn như wp1.